Grit Memoirs: Writing Stories of Resistance and Resilience with Darolyn Jones

Grit Memoirs: Writing Stories of Resistance and Resilience with Darolyn Jones

Presented by Indiana Writers Center at Indiana Writers Center

Instructor: Darolyn Jones
Date: Saturday, Feb 8
Time:  1–4 p.m.
Location: IWC
Cost: $75 nonmembers, $48 members, $42 student members/teacher members/senior members/military members/librarian members

Join Lyn Jones, Education Outreach Director, to learn how to write and tell your stories of surviving and thriving, stories of personal grit.  Jones will walk you through some grit strategies, give you time to write to a section of prompts, and then engage in some revision work.  Her Ball State students will be there as well to assist anyone.
